How much does it cost to rent a home in Castle Park?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Castle Park 2 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,724 | $2,399 | $3,150 |
| Castle Park 3 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$3,773 | $2,995 | $4,500 |
| Castle Park 4 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$4,147 | $3,995 | $4,300 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Castle Park
What type of rentals are currently available in Castle Park?
There are currently 98 Apartments for Rent in Castle Park, CA with pricing that ranges from $1,750 to $6,410. There are also 17 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in Castle Park ranging from $1,850 to $4,500.
What is the current price range for Rental Homes in Castle Park?
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in Castle Park ranges from $1,850 to $4,500 with an average monthly rent of $3,123.
